Analysis
The most recent figure for reserve assets, reserve position in the imf, adjusted using imf in Russian Federation is 34.9 US dollar per person, measured in 2025.
That represents a change of up 5.1% on the previous year and up 97.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, reserve assets, reserve position in the imf, adjusted using imf in Russian Federation peaked at 38.06 US dollar per person in 2020 and was at its lowest, 0.0077 US dollar per person, in 1995.
Russian Federation ranks 50th of 163 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ated
Reserve assets, Reserve position in the IMF, Adjusted using IMF accounting records (Assets, Positions, US dollar) divided by Population, total, mat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
Reserve assets, Reserve position in the IMF, Adjusted using IMF accounting records (Assets, Positions, US dollar) ÷ Population, total
Computed from
- Reserve assets, Reserve position in the IMF, Adjusted using IMF International Monetary Fund
- Population, total World Population Prospects, United Nations (UN)
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
